Affirm Holdings, Inc. filings document the company’s pay-over-time financing business, operating results, governance, and capital structure. Form 8-K reports furnish shareholder letters with quarterly results, gross merchandise volume, revenue, revenue less transaction costs, operating income, and reconciliations of non-GAAP measures to GAAP results.

Affirm’s regulatory record also includes proxy and annual meeting materials covering director elections, auditor ratification, advisory executive compensation votes, and its dual-class common stock voting structure. Other filings disclose material merchant agreements for closed-end installment loan products, warrant arrangements, and executive equity compensation through RSUs and PSUs.

Affirm (Nasdaq: AFRM) filed an 8-K disclosing that, at a June 25, 2025 special meeting, stockholders approved the reincorporation from Delaware to Nevada. The proposal passed with 675.2 million votes FOR (84.3% of votes cast) against 124.9 million AGAINST, representing 89.62% of total voting power present.

On June 26, 2025 the company filed the requisite conversion documents; the move becomes effective July 1, 2025, 12:01 a.m. PT. At the effective time, each share of Class A and Class B common stock, as well as all equity awards, will convert 1-for-1 into equivalent Nevada shares. The ticker AFRM and Nasdaq listing remain unchanged.

The filing emphasizes that the reincorporation will not affect operations, management, assets, liabilities, contracts or net worth, but it will subject the company and investors to Nevada corporate law; “certain rights of the Company’s stockholders will change” as detailed in the proxy statement.
